Understanding your health and planning ahead

A new national Anticipatory Care Plan (ACP) was launched in Lanarkshire at the end of September. Similar to the old plan, it allows people to take control of their future health care needs. External body on alert

Staff in Scotland’s health service continue to benefit from external support should they have any concerns about patient safety or malpractice. The NHS Scotland Confidential Alert Line has expanded to become the Whistleblowing Alert and Advice Services for NHS Scotland (AALS). Enjoy the festivities…in moderation

As we approach the festive season, staff are being reminded about the new low risk drinking guidelines. UK chief medical officers recommend that men and women do not regularly drink more than 14 units per week. Jim reminds others to take the test

A Lanarkshire man is urging others to take up the offer of the free bowel screening test, after his routine bowel screening picked up cancer. John’s campaign national conference

NHS Lanarkshire hosted the first ever national John’s Campaign conference. Senior nurses and other senior staff from health and care providers from around Scotland attended the event in Hamilton.
